Primary goal of the model/tool/database
Reveal sources of cortical dynamics in M1.
Serve as a template for development of cortical models in other areas.
Public resource for cortical simulations.

Biological domain of the model
Neuroscience
Structure(s) of interest in the model
mouse motor neocortex
Spatial scales included in the model
molecular (ion channels) to "Column" (1e4-1e6 cells)
Time scales included in the model
ms to min
Other uses for the model (optional)
Extension to lower reaction diffusion scale and higher multi-columnar scales
